FDNY responded to an alert of smoke exiting the windows of Apt. 10A at 140 W. 174th Street, a 14-story, high-rise, multiple dwelling in Morris Heights at 11:40 a.m. on May 11. Twenty units and 78 members of FDNY were deployed to the scene. One victim was transferred to St. Barnabas Hospital. The fire was brought under control by 12:25 p.m., and the cause is currently under investigation.
